Redmi Note 7

Redmi Note 7 summary

    Redmi Note 7 smartphone was launched in January 2019. The phone comes with a 6.30-inch touchscreen display with a resolution of 1080x2340 pixels at a pixel density of 409 pixels per inch (ppi) and an aspect ratio of 19.5:9.
    Redmi Note 7 is powered by a 2.2GHz Snapdragon 660 AIE processor. It comes with 3GB of RAM.
    The Redmi Note 7 runs Android 9.0 and is powered by a 4,000mAh non-removable battery. The Redmi Note 7 supports Quick Charge fast charging.
    As far as the cameras are concerned, the Redmi Note 7 on the rear packs a 12-megapixel primary camera with an f/2.2 aperture and a pixel size of 1.25-micron and a second 2-megapixel camera. The rear camera setup has autofocus. It sports a 13-megapixel camera on the front for selfies, with an f/2.0 aperture and a pixel size of 1.12-micron.
    The Redmi Note 7 runs MIUI 10 based on Android 9.0 and packs 32GB of inbuilt storage (up to 256GB). The Redmi Note 7 is a dual-SIM (GSM and GSM) smartphone that accepts Nano-SIM and Nano-SIM cards.
    Connectivity options on the Redmi Note 7 include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, GPS, Bluetooth v5.00, USB Type-C, 3G, and 4G (with support for Band 40 used by some LTE networks in India) with active 4G on both SIM cards. Sensors on the phone include accelerometer, ambient light sensor, gyroscope, proximity sensor, and fingerprint sensor. The Redmi Note 7 supports face unlock.
    The Redmi Note 7 measures 159.21 x 75.21 x 8.10mm (height x width x thickness) and weighs 185.00 grams. It was launched in Twilight Gold, Fantasy Blue, and and Bright black colours. It bears a glass body.
    About Xiaomi
    Xiaomi is a privately owned company that designs, develops, and sells smartphones, an Android-based OS, and other consumer electronics. Xiaomi also makes fitness trackers, TVs, air purifiers, and tablets. It has a skin for its Android phones and tablets – MIUI. The company largely sells its phones via flash sales in India.
